Safety briefing

The dominant safety concern at the Presidio of San Francisco is the surrounding urban crime environment. San Francisco County recorded a violent crime rate of 526.5 per 100,000 residents in 2023 — roughly double the national average — meaning theft, vehicle break-ins, and opportunistic crime are realistic risks for visitors parking near trailheads or leaving gear unattended at campsites. Flooding is also worth noting, with 10 flood events logged in the county, particularly relevant for low-lying parking and picnic areas during rainy stretches.

Keep valuables completely out of your vehicle — not in the trunk, but on your person or secured back at lodging — since smash-and-grab theft targets rental cars and out-of-state plates heavily in this area. Choose established, well-lit parking lots over roadside pullouts, especially at dusk. If rain is in the forecast, check the Presidio's trail status page before heading out, as saturated hillside paths drain slowly and flash flooding has closed access roads here before.

About Presidio of San Francisco

For 218 years, the Presidio served as an army post for three nations. World and local events, from military campaigns to World Fairs and earthquakes, left their mark. Come enjoy the history and the natural beauty of the Presidio. Explore centuries of architecture. Reflect in a national cemetery. Walk along an historic airfield, through forests or to beaches, and admire spectacular vistas.

Weather

The weather at the Presidio is typically cool and quite variable from location to location. The summer is often foggy and cool, so a light coat or sweater is appropriate year-round.
